double y1 = toValue.length >= 2 ? toValue[1] : 0; double x = lerp(x0, x1, interp); double y = lerp(y0, y1, interp); double y2 = toValue.length == 3 ? toValue[2] : 0; double theta = lerp(fromValue[0], toValue[0], interp); double x = lerp(x1, x2, interp); double y = lerp(y1, y2, interp); xform.setToRotation(Math.toRadians(theta), x, y); break; double y1 = toValue.length >= 2 ? toValue[1] : 1; double x = lerp(x0, x1, interp); double y = lerp(y0, y1, interp); xform.setToScale(x, y); break; double x = lerp(fromValue[0], toValue[0], interp); xform.setToShear(Math.toRadians(x), 0.0); break; double y = lerp(fromValue[0], toValue[0], interp); xform.setToShear(0.0, Math.toRadians(y)); break;
if (getPres(sty.setName("type"))) if (getPres(sty.setName("from"))) if (getPres(sty.setName("to"))) fromValue = validate(fromValue); toValue = validate(toValue); if (getPres(sty.setName("keyTimes"))) if (getPres(sty.setName("values"))) values[i] = validate(list); if (getPres(sty.setName("additive")))
if (getPres(sty.setName("type"))) if (getPres(sty.setName("from"))) if (getPres(sty.setName("to"))) fromValue = validate(fromValue); toValue = validate(toValue); if (getPres(sty.setName("keyTimes"))) if (getPres(sty.setName("values"))) values[i] = validate(list); if (getPres(sty.setName("additive")))
if (getPres(sty.setName("type"))) if (getPres(sty.setName("from"))) if (getPres(sty.setName("to"))) fromValue = validate(fromValue); toValue = validate(toValue); if (getPres(sty.setName("keyTimes"))) if (getPres(sty.setName("values"))) values[i] = validate(list); if (getPres(sty.setName("additive")))
double y1 = toValue.length >= 2 ? toValue[1] : 0; double x = lerp(x0, x1, interp); double y = lerp(y0, y1, interp); double y2 = toValue.length == 3 ? toValue[2] : 0; double theta = lerp(fromValue[0], toValue[0], interp); double x = lerp(x1, x2, interp); double y = lerp(y1, y2, interp); xform.setToRotation(Math.toRadians(theta), x, y); break; double y1 = toValue.length >= 2 ? toValue[1] : 1; double x = lerp(x0, x1, interp); double y = lerp(y0, y1, interp); xform.setToScale(x, y); break; double x = lerp(fromValue[0], toValue[0], interp); xform.setToShear(Math.toRadians(x), 0.0); break; double y = lerp(fromValue[0], toValue[0], interp); xform.setToShear(0.0, Math.toRadians(y)); break;
if (getPres(sty.setName("type"))) if (getPres(sty.setName("from"))) if (getPres(sty.setName("to"))) fromValue = validate(fromValue); toValue = validate(toValue); if (getPres(sty.setName("keyTimes"))) if (getPres(sty.setName("values"))) values[i] = validate(list); if (getPres(sty.setName("additive")))
double y1 = toValue.length >= 2 ? toValue[1] : 0; double x = lerp(x0, x1, interp); double y = lerp(y0, y1, interp); double y2 = toValue.length == 3 ? toValue[2] : 0; double theta = lerp(fromValue[0], toValue[0], interp); double x = lerp(x1, x2, interp); double y = lerp(y1, y2, interp); xform.setToRotation(Math.toRadians(theta), x, y); break; double y1 = toValue.length >= 2 ? toValue[1] : 1; double x = lerp(x0, x1, interp); double y = lerp(y0, y1, interp); xform.setToScale(x, y); break; double x = lerp(fromValue[0], toValue[0], interp); xform.setToShear(Math.toRadians(x), 0.0); break; double y = lerp(fromValue[0], toValue[0], interp); xform.setToShear(0.0, Math.toRadians(y)); break;